Trade : Developed countries continue to block TRIPS waiver proposal (PRIV)
(D. Ravi Kanth, Geneva)
As the global pressure grows by the day for a waiver to suspend various provisions of the WTO's TRIPS Agreement in combating the COVID-19 pandemic, the United States, the European Union, Japan, and Switzerland among others have apparently adopted "stonewalling" tactics to block progress towards a General Council decision on this issue, negotiators told the SUNS.

Trade : Korea to consider withdrawing its candidate from DG race (PRIV)
(D. Ravi Kanth, Geneva)
Korea is apparently considering the withdrawal of its trade minister, Ms Yoo Myung-hee, from the race for the post of WTO director-general, a move that could pave the way for Nigeria's former finance minister Ms Ngozi Okonjo-Iweala to be confirmed as the new head of the global trade body, said people familiar with the development.
